Revenue warns of e-mail seeking personal information

The Revenue Commissioners have warned of the existence of a fraudulent e-mail purporting to come from Revenue seeking personal information from taxpayers in connection with a tax refund. The e-mail asks the recipient to submit personal details including date of birth and debit/credit card details. This e-mail did not issue from Revenue.

November cross border shopping to cause 1,700 job losses

Retail Ireland, the IBEC group that represents the Irish retail sector, has published an assessment of the jobs to be lost due to cross border shopping during November and called for remedial action in the Budget.

Westport Woods winner in Marketing Institute Awards

The Westport Woods Hotel and Spa was the only Mayo winner in the Marketing Institute of Ireland west region’s annual awards. The hotel scooped the eMarketing award, following the Mayo Business Awards win in the eCommerce category last week.
